This is almost certainly more than one person
The dataset carries no candidate identifier, so every ballot line reading “PITAMBER SINGH” is grouped by name alone. This record shows contests in 3 different states/UTs, a 47-year span across 8 contests, 6 different parties — patterns a single career can’t produce. Read each block below as its own thread, and treat the totals as counts for the name, not for a person.
